The Power of Social Media in Charity Awareness

Spreading Awareness and Information

Social media platforms are incredibly effective in disseminating detailed information about a variety of charitable causes. They enable students to easily access updates about ongoing humanitarian efforts, environmental campaigns, and other charity events that might pique their interest. This convenience and immediacy in accessing information play an essential role in motivating students to become active participants in charitable endeavors. Additionally, these platforms offer a space for students to discuss and share insights about these causes, further enhancing their awareness and commitment.

Engaging Through Storytelling

The unparalleled ability of social media to craft and share compelling stories makes it a unique tool for charitable organizations. These platforms are used to broadcast impactful narratives and success stories that strongly resonate with the college demographic. By sharing real-life examples of how contributions make a difference, these stories do more than raise awareness. They build a deeper emotional connection with the audience, particularly students, motivating them to become actively involved in these causes.

The Role of Influencers

Influencers on social media, who are often held in high regard by college students, play a pivotal role in amplifying charity involvement. When these well-known figures passionately advocate for a cause, they can sway a substantial portion of their audience, including students, to support these initiatives. The endorsement by influencers adds credibility and visibility to charitable causes, significantly increasing student engagement and participation in these activities.

Social Media as a Tool for Coordination and Collaboration

Organizing Events and Campaigns

Social media proves to be an indispensable tool in the organization and promotion of charity events and campaigns. Platforms like Facebook, Instagram, and Twitter enable students to set up event pages, extend invites to a broad audience, and coordinate the logistics more effectively. This level of organization not only ensures greater participation but also contributes to the smooth operation and success of charitable activities. Students can also use these platforms to provide live updates and coverage of events, attracting more attention and support.

Collaboration and Networking

The power of social media in fostering networking and collaboration among students from various educational institutions is profound. These digital platforms provide a common ground for students to connect, exchange ideas, and plan collective actions for larger-scale charity initiatives. By pooling resources, skills, and ideas, students can spearhead more ambitious and impactful charity projects, extending their influence beyond their individual capacities.

Fundraising and Donations

The advent of social media has revolutionized online fundraising, making it a more accessible and transparent process. Utilizing platforms such as GoFundMe, Kickstarter, and even social media fundraising tools, students can effortlessly initiate and contribute to fundraising campaigns for diverse causes. These platforms offer a convenient, direct method for mobilizing financial support, allowing students to make a significant impact with minimal barriers.

Balancing Academics and Charity Work

Time Management Strategies

Effective time management is a crucial skill for students who are dedicated to balancing charity work with their academic responsibilities. Developing a structured schedule, prioritizing tasks, and allocating specific time slots for volunteering can greatly aid students in maintaining a healthy equilibrium between their studies and charitable engagements. By mastering these time management techniques, students can ensure that their academic performance remains strong while they contribute meaningfully to society.

Leveraging Academic Learning

Engagement in charitable work can be a practical extension of a student’s academic journey. The knowledge and skills acquired through various courses – be it leadership, organization, communication, or critical thinking – can be directly applied in the context of charity work. This symbiotic relationship between academic learning and charity involvement enriches the student’s overall educational experience, providing a real-world application for their academic skills.

Support and Resources

Educational institutions play a vital role in supporting students’ charitable efforts. Many universities offer a range of resources to encourage students’ involvement in community service. This support can manifest in various forms, such as flexible scheduling options to accommodate volunteering, counseling services to offer guidance, and the provision of academic credits as recognition for their community service efforts. 

These resources are instrumental in facilitating students’ ability to balance their academic and charitable commitments effectively, ensuring that their passion for social good does not come at the expense of their academic pursuits. This supportive environment fosters a culture of civic engagement and social responsibility among students, empowering them to make a difference in their communities while excelling academically.
